M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ração


Participe do fórum, é rápido e fácil

MaximoAccess

Caro Usuário, antes de postar pela primeira vez, leia as regras do fórum.

https://www.maximoaccess.com/t48-regras-do-forum

Obrigado

Administração

MaximoAccess

Gostaria de reagir a esta mensagem? Crie uma conta em poucos cliques ou inicie sessão para continuar.

Dicas Ms Access, Exemplos Ms Access, Codigos VBA Ms Access, SQL Ms Access

    utilizando a função datediff em uma tabela em um campo calculado

    avatar
    phdgodoy
    Novato
    Novato

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 17
    Registrado : 26/10/2013

    utilizando a função datediff em uma tabela em um campo calculado Empty utilizando a função datediff em uma tabela em um campo calculado

    Mensagem  phdgodoy 26/11/2018, 23:59

    =DateDiff("m", [DATA_AQUIS].[DATA BASE CALCULO DEPR] ) erro sintaxe inválida

    Utilizo esta função no Excel e funciona bem. Estou tentando utilizar em uma tabela em um campo calculado para calcular a quantidade de meses entre duas datas.
    DamascenoJr.
    DamascenoJr.
    Moderador
    Moderador

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 2816
    Registrado : 22/11/2016

    utilizando a função datediff em uma tabela em um campo calculado Empty Re: utilizando a função datediff em uma tabela em um campo calculado

    Mensagem  DamascenoJr. 27/11/2018, 03:02

    O Access e o Excel são "farinha do mesmo saco", todavia cabe observar que estão em "potes" diferentes.
    Isto é, armazenam informações, mas as acessam de formas distintas. Cada um trabalhando conforme sua finalidade.

    A DifData não funciona diretamente na tabela - em campo calculado, por exemplo. Como alternativa (para que funcione indiretamente na tabela), utilize macros de dados (triggers).

    Abra sua tabela em modo design e crie a macro de dados no evento antes de alterar:
    utilizando a função datediff em uma tabela em um campo calculado Difdat11

    Estabeleça a rotina abaixo para o evento em questão:
    utilizando a função datediff em uma tabela em um campo calculado Dfdf10

    Salve e feche a edição da macro de dados e faça os testes.
    avatar
    phdgodoy
    Novato
    Novato

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 17
    Registrado : 26/10/2013

    utilizando a função datediff em uma tabela em um campo calculado Empty utilizando a função datediff em uma tabela em um campo calculado

    Mensagem  phdgodoy 29/11/2018, 10:54

    obrigado
    DamascenoJr.
    DamascenoJr.
    Moderador
    Moderador

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 2816
    Registrado : 22/11/2016

    utilizando a função datediff em uma tabela em um campo calculado Empty Re: utilizando a função datediff em uma tabela em um campo calculado

    Mensagem  DamascenoJr. 29/11/2018, 11:08

    Resolveu?
    DamascenoJr.
    DamascenoJr.
    Moderador
    Moderador

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 2816
    Registrado : 22/11/2016

    utilizando a função datediff em uma tabela em um campo calculado Empty Re: utilizando a função datediff em uma tabela em um campo calculado

    Mensagem  DamascenoJr. 18/12/2018, 12:24

    Roberto, conseguiu realizar o que pretendias?


    .................................................................................
    Ajude-se a ser ajudado, anexe seu projeto.
    Sempre tente entender o código,
    não somente copie e cole.
    Positive as mensagens que achar útil clicando no '+' no canto superior direito delas.
    Dilson
    Dilson
    Developer
    Developer

    Respeito às regras : Respeito às Regras 100%

    Sexo : Masculino
    Localização : Brasil
    Mensagens : 1743
    Registrado : 11/11/2009

    utilizando a função datediff em uma tabela em um campo calculado Empty Re: utilizando a função datediff em uma tabela em um campo calculado

    Mensagem  Dilson 18/12/2018, 17:16

    Olá usuário phdgodoy boa tarde !

    Foi observado que dos 5 tópicos criados por si em 2018 nenhum deles você informou se resolveu ou se permanece com o problema. Por favor atente para as regras do fórum nesse caso a n° 5 a saber: "Retorne sempre se deu certo, esse retorno é muito importante."

    Colabora com o grupo meu amigo. Faça esse feedback com aqueles que se disponibilizam a prestar ajuda.

    Abraço !

      Data/hora atual: 14/6/2021, 06:06